package storage
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
import (
 | 
						|
	"github.com/docker/distribution"
 | 
						|
	"github.com/docker/distribution/context"
 | 
						|
	"github.com/docker/distribution/reference"
 | 
						|
	"github.com/docker/distribution/registry/storage/cache"
 | 
						|
	storagedriver "github.com/docker/distribution/registry/storage/driver"
 | 
						|
	"github.com/docker/libtrust"
 | 
						|
)
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
// registry is the top-level implementation of Registry for use in the storage
 | 
						|
// package. All instances should descend from this object.
 | 
						|
type registry struct {
 | 
						|
	blobStore                   *blobStore
 | 
						|
	blobServer                  *blobServer
 | 
						|
	statter                     *blobStatter // global statter service.
 | 
						|
	blobDescriptorCacheProvider cache.BlobDescriptorCacheProvider
 | 
						|
	deleteEnabled               bool
 | 
						|
	resumableDigestEnabled      bool
 | 
						|
	schema1SignaturesEnabled    bool
 | 
						|
	schema1SigningKey           libtrust.PrivateKey
 | 
						|
}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
// RegistryOption is the type used for functional options for NewRegistry.
 | 
						|
type RegistryOption func(*registry) error
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
// EnableRedirect is a functional option for NewRegistry. It causes the backend
 | 
						|
// blob server to attempt using (StorageDriver).URLFor to serve all blobs.
 | 
						|
func EnableRedirect(registry *registry) error {
 | 
						|
	registry.blobServer.redirect = true
 | 
						|
	return nil
 | 
						|
}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
// EnableDelete is a functional option for NewRegistry. It enables deletion on
 | 
						|
// the registry.
 | 
						|
func EnableDelete(registry *registry) error {
 | 
						|
	registry.deleteEnabled = true
 | 
						|
	return nil
 | 
						|
}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
// DisableDigestResumption is a functional option for NewRegistry. It should be
 | 
						|
// used if the registry is acting as a caching proxy.
 | 
						|
func DisableDigestResumption(registry *registry) error {
 | 
						|
	registry.resumableDigestEnabled = false
 | 
						|
	return nil
 | 
						|
}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
// DisableSchema1Signatures is a functional option for NewRegistry. It disables
 | 
						|
// signature storage and ensures all schema1 manifests will only be returned
 | 
						|
// with a signature from a provided signing key.
 | 
						|
func DisableSchema1Signatures(registry *registry) error {
 | 
						|
	registry.schema1SignaturesEnabled = false
 | 
						|
	return nil
 | 
						|
}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
// Schema1SigningKey returns a functional option for NewRegistry. It sets the
 | 
						|
// signing key for adding a signature to all schema1 manifests. This should be
 | 
						|
// used in conjunction with disabling signature store.
 | 
						|
func Schema1SigningKey(key libtrust.PrivateKey) RegistryOption {
 | 
						|
	return func(registry *registry) error {
 | 
						|
		registry.schema1SigningKey = key
 | 
						|
		return nil
 | 
						|
	}
 | 
						|
}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
// BlobDescriptorCacheProvider returns a functional option for
 | 
						|
// NewRegistry. It creates a cached blob statter for use by the
 | 
						|
// registry.
 | 
						|
func BlobDescriptorCacheProvider(blobDescriptorCacheProvider cache.BlobDescriptorCacheProvider) RegistryOption {
 | 
						|
	// TODO(aaronl): The duplication of statter across several objects is
 | 
						|
	// ugly, and prevents us from using interface types in the registry
 | 
						|
	// struct. Ideally, blobStore and blobServer should be lazily
 | 
						|
	// initialized, and use the current value of
 | 
						|
	// blobDescriptorCacheProvider.
 | 
						|
	return func(registry *registry) error {
 | 
						|
		if blobDescriptorCacheProvider != nil {
 | 
						|
			statter := cache.NewCachedBlobStatter(blobDescriptorCacheProvider, registry.statter)
 | 
						|
			registry.blobStore.statter = statter
 | 
						|
			registry.blobServer.statter = statter
 | 
						|
			registry.blobDescriptorCacheProvider = blobDescriptorCacheProvider
 | 
						|
		}
 | 
						|
		return nil
 | 
						|
	}
 | 
						|
}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
// NewRegistry creates a new registry instance from the provided driver. The
 | 
						|
// resulting registry may be shared by multiple goroutines but is cheap to
 | 
						|
// allocate. If the Redirect option is specified, the backend blob server will
 | 
						|
// attempt to use (StorageDriver).URLFor to serve all blobs.
 | 
						|
func NewRegistry(ctx context.Context, driver storagedriver.StorageDriver, options ...RegistryOption) (distribution.Namespace, error) {
 | 
						|
	// create global statter
 | 
						|
	statter := &blobStatter{
 | 
						|
		driver: driver,
 | 
						|
	}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
	bs := &blobStore{
 | 
						|
		driver:  driver,
 | 
						|
		statter: statter,
 | 
						|
	}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
	registry := ®istry{
 | 
						|
		blobStore: bs,
 | 
						|
		blobServer: &blobServer{
 | 
						|
			driver:  driver,
 | 
						|
			statter: statter,
 | 
						|
			pathFn:  bs.path,
 | 
						|
		},
 | 
						|
		statter:                  statter,
 | 
						|
		resumableDigestEnabled:   true,
 | 
						|
		schema1SignaturesEnabled: true,
 | 
						|
	}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
	for _, option := range options {
 | 
						|
		if err := option(registry); err != nil {
 | 
						|
			return nil, err
 | 
						|
		}
 | 
						|
	}
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
	return registry, nil
 | 
						|
}
